#3e65e6 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3e65e6 is composed of 24.3% red, 39.6% green and 90.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73% cyan, 56.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 226.1 degrees, a saturation of 77.1% and a lightness of 57.3%. #3e65e6 color hex could be obtained by blending #7ccaff with #0000cd.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

#3e65e6 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3e65e6 has RGB values of R:62, G:101, B:230 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.56,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 4089318.

Hex triplet 3e65e6 #3e65e6
RGB Decimal 62, 101, 230 rgb(62,101,230)
RGB Percent 24.3, 39.6, 90.2 rgb(24.3%,39.6%,90.2%)
CMYK 73, 56, 0, 10
HSL 226.1°, 77.1, 57.3 hsl(226.1,77.1%,57.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 226.1°, 73, 90.2
Web Safe 3366ff #3366ff
CIE-LAB 47.031, 30.202, -69.398
XYZ 20.92, 16.043, 76.853
xyY 0.184, 0.141, 16.043
CIE-LCH 47.031, 75.685, 293.519
CIE-LUV 47.031, -16.998, -106.958
Hunter-Lab 40.054, 23.136, -85.723
Binary 00111110, 01100101, 11100110

Shades and Tints of #3e65e6

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#02050f is the darkest color, while #fdfdff is the lightest one.

Color Blindness Simulator

Below, you can see how #3e65e6 is perceived by people affected by a color vision deficiency. This can be useful if you need to ensure your color combinations are accessible to color-blind users.

Monochromacy
  • #686868 Achromatopsia 0.005% of the population
  • #606781 Atypical Achromatopsia 0.001% of the population
Dichromacy
  • #0073e2 Protanopia 1% of men
  • #0079c5 Deuteranopia 1% of men
  • #00828a Tritanopia 0.001% of the population
Trichromacy
  • #166ee3 Protanomaly 1% of men, 0.01% of women
  • #1672d1 Deuteranomaly 6% of men, 0.4% of women
  • #1677ab Tritanomaly 0.01% of the population
